Achillea millefolium Apple Blossom * Apple Blossom Yarrow

The soft green leaves of Achillea Apple Blossom will tolerate foot traffic. Traffic is not so good for the flowers but brings up the scent of the fragrant foliage. Any of the Achillea millefolium varieties are a great lawn substitute. The pink flowers on Apple Blossom Yarrow go from a brilliant deep pink fading to light pink before fading to buff. Achillea Apple Blossom will bloom in Spring and much of the summer. These yarrows are hardy in a significant drought but like a little water now and again and will look much better for it. I use the Achillea Apple Blossom in a perennial border or massed to give a long lasting multicolored pink. Achillea millefolium varieties can be used for a lawn substitute and germinate readily from seed.

Achillea Apple Blossom is a nectar source for the Checkerspot Butterfly and Painted Lady Butterfly, Northern White Skipper, Mormon Metalmark, California Common Ringlet, Great Purple Hairstreak, and the White Checkered Skipper and is a great addition to the butterfly garden.
